How Often Should You Change Your Oil?
At what intervals should vehicle owners perform oil changes? This question often arises among car enthusiasts and everyday drivers alike. Typically, vehicle manufacturers suggest replacing engine oil every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, although some modern vehicles can stretch this interval to 10,000 miles or more under specific conditions. Elements that affect how often you need an oil change include your driving patterns, local weather conditions, and the oil variety you choose. For instance, those who frequently engage in stop-and-go traffic or drive in extreme temperatures may require more frequent changes. Moreover, synthetic motor oils are known to deliver enhanced protection and can help lengthen the duration between necessary oil changes. Keeping track of both oil level and condition is essential; murky, coarse-textured oil signals that a replacement is needed. What Is Included in a Full Service Oil Change?
A comprehensive full oil change generally includes a number of key elements designed to guarantee maximum engine efficiency. Initially, the process involves removing the used engine oil, which is subsequently substituted with superior, factory-specified oil. The oil filter is additionally changed to guarantee that impurities do not flow through the engine.
Alongside these main duties, technicians frequently perform a comprehensive multi-point check, assessing belts, hoses, and fluid levels for signs of wear and tear. They may also inspect the air filter and cabin filter, changing them out as required.
Certain maintenance facilities provide additional services, such as tire rotation, brake assessment, and even a wash or clean of the vehicle's interior, improving comprehensive vehicle maintenance. Recognizing When to Schedule Your Next Full Service Oil Change
How often should vehicle owners plan their next comprehensive oil change appointment? Generally, it is recommended every 3,000 to 7,500 miles, based on the specific make and model of the vehicle and the oil type utilized. Keeping a close eye on the vehicle's oil level and condition is critical; if the oil appears dark or gritty, it may indicate the need for a change sooner. Furthermore, car owners should pay attention to how their vehicle is performing. Odd noises, lower fuel economy, or illuminated dashboard lights may be signs that an oil change is overdue. Seasonal changes can also impact the timing; to illustrate, extreme cold weather during winter months can demand more frequent oil change intervals. Common Questions and Answers
Can Additional Services Be Performed During a Full Service Oil Change?
Yes, numerous auto shops offer additional services during a full service oil change. These can include tire rotation and balancing, fluid system checks, and air filter changes, offering a convenient opportunity for thorough vehicle upkeep in one visit.
What Type of Oil Does a Full Service Oil Change Use?
Usually, a comprehensive oil change uses either conventional, semi-synthetic, or full synthetic oil. The decision is based on the car's specifications and the owner's needs, ensuring maximum performance and engine care while driving.
How Long Does a Full Service Oil Change Take?
A full service oil change usually requires between half an hour to an hour, based on the shop's workload and any extra services needed. Elements such as the type of vehicle and selected oil can further affect the length of the service.
Is an Appointment Required for a Full Service Oil Change?
Scheduling an appointment for a complete oil change service is generally advised, so the service center can efficiently accommodate your vehicle. However, many locations also accept walk-ins, giving options to those with urgent service requirements.
Do Full Service Oil Changes Cost More Than Standard Oil Changes?
Complete oil changes typically cost more than basic oil changes due to the additional services included, like filter replacements and fluid inspections. This higher price reflects the thorough care provided for your vehicle's upkeep.
